minutesThis recipe could not be simpler, the biggest thing is to not let your shrimp marinate for too long because it can give the shrimp an unpleasant texture. So this time I made the kebobs in advance and did not put my marinade on until my guests arrived because again you really only want them to sit for up to 40 minutes with the marinade on.

Directions
Prepare your shrimp: If your shrimp are peeled already then just pat them dry. If you need to peel them we have a video below to give you some pointers.
Chop Your Veggies: I like to cut them into roughly 1 inch squares but really any size will work. We just used onions and bell peppers but other fruit and veggies work great! A lot of people do tomato, pineapple, or even things like squash and zucchini!

Skewer and marinate them: Once your ingredients are all prepared it is time to skewer them and marinate them! Like I said I really like to make them ahead of time so that by the time my party starts I just have to fire up the grill!

4. Grill I like to grill these on Medium High heat for 3-4 minutes then flip them and go for another 3-4 minutes. It may take a minute longer if you marinated them and left them in the fridge. They smelled so delicious that we forgot to take a picture until after we had eaten most of them!
